28c tubes in 25c tires?
 
Originally posted on ss/fg, but realized this might be better here:

Due to a spate of flats in the past few months, I came to the conclusion that the stock Kendas on my Torker U District were due to be replaced. The sales person at the bike shop/a bit of internet research on these boards guided me to some Conti Gatorskins. Wanting to have a bit more fun but keep a semi-wide tire for comfort as this is my only bike and I use it for not only commuting but also longer rides on the weekend (40+ miles) I opted for 25c.

When I got home and started changing the tires I happened to see that my tubes are for 28-32c tires. I successfully mounted and inflated everything, but should the tube/tire mismatch cause me concern? Like can I ride to work tomorrow and pick up smaller tubes on the way home, or should I stay off the bike til I have the appropriate tubes?


TLDR: 28c tubes in 25c tires, cause for concern?

itsthewoo 05-31-10 11:58 PM

You should be fine. You run a higher risk of pinch flats and are spinning slightly more weight, but it's unlikely that either effects will be noticeable.
